Gender Stereotyped Images of Occupations in Malaysian Primary English Textbooks: A Social Semiotic Approach
2016
Social Science Research Network
A number of researchers in the past have highlighted on portrayals of stereotyped gender roles in textbooks, but little has fully explored on how social semiotic meanings are used for identifying occupational gender roles. Social semiotics places an importance in this current research of images on textbooks due to how it visualises the existing society.
